Goldendoodles with wavy hair will have looser curls that give the dog almost a crimped look. This will help to remove any rough, choppy, or uneven patches of hair and give a nice finish. The curlier the hair, the higher the percentage of Poodle in the Goldendoodle, and the straighter the hair, the higher the percentage of Golden Retriever in the Goldendoodle. See Also: (Click the image) Step 2) FIRST and Foremost: Line Brush Unable to see well and discern details of what is going on around them, dogs with hairs covering the eyes may suffer from behavior effects such as skittishness, defensive behaviors and unpredictability. Grooming a Goldendoodle EYES/FACE. Generally speaking, eyelashes that aren't problematic or causing pain should really be left alone although some owners choose to trim them for cosmetic reasons.
